Why Network Security Matters
Network security encompasses the policies, practices, and technologies designed to defend against unauthorized access, misuse, or modification of your network infrastructure and data. By securing your network, you can prevent cyberattacks, data breaches, and other malicious activities that could compromise your sensitive information.
Key Aspects of Network Security
Effective network security involves multiple layers of protection to ensure comprehensive defense. Some essential aspects of network security include:
- Firewalls: Firewalls act as a barrier between your internal network and external threats, filtering incoming and outgoing traffic to block malicious content.
- Antivirus Software: Antivirus programs detect and remove malware, viruses, and other malicious software that could infiltrate your network.
- Encryption: Encryption converts data into a secure format, making it unreadable to unauthorized users who may intercept it during transmission.
- Access Control: Implementing access controls ensures that only authorized individuals can access specific resources within your network, reducing the risk of insider threats.
- Regular Updates: Keeping software, firmware, and security patches up to date is essential to address vulnerabilities and protect your network from known exploits.
Best Practices for Network Security
Adopting best practices can significantly enhance the security posture of your network. Consider the following recommendations:
- Train employees on cybersecurity awareness and best practices to reduce the likelihood of human error leading to security incidents.
- Use strong, unique passwords and enable multi-factor authentication to add an extra layer of protection to your accounts.
- Regularly back up your data to secure locations to mitigate the impact of ransomware attacks or data loss incidents.
- Monitor network activity for suspicious behavior and implement intrusion detection systems to detect and respond to potential threats in real-time.
- Conduct regular security assessments and penetration testing to identify vulnerabilities and enhance the resilience of your network infrastructure.
